| /* NAL unit types */ |
| enum { |
| H264_NAL_SLICE = 1, |
| H264_NAL_DPA = 2, |
| H264_NAL_DPB = 3, |
| H264_NAL_DPC = 4, |
| H264_NAL_IDR_SLICE = 5, |
| H264_NAL_SEI = 6, |
| H264_NAL_SPS = 7, |
| H264_NAL_PPS = 8, |
| H264_NAL_AUD = 9, |
| H264_NAL_END_SEQUENCE = 10, |
| H264_NAL_END_STREAM = 11, |
| H264_NAL_FILLER_DATA = 12, |
| H264_NAL_SPS_EXT = 13, |
| H264_NAL_AUXILIARY_SLICE = 19, |
| }; |
| |
| enum { |
| // 7.4.2.1.1: seq_parameter_set_id is in [0, 31]. |
| H264_MAX_SPS_COUNT = 32, |
| // 7.4.2.2: pic_parameter_set_id is in [0, 255]. |
| H264_MAX_PPS_COUNT = 256, |
| |
| // A.3: MaxDpbFrames is bounded above by 16. |
| H264_MAX_DPB_FRAMES = 16, |
| // 7.4.2.1.1: max_num_ref_frames is in [0, MaxDpbFrames], and |
| // each reference frame can have two fields. |
| H264_MAX_REFS = 2 * H264_MAX_DPB_FRAMES, |
| |
| // 7.4.3.1: modification_of_pic_nums_idc is not equal to 3 at most |
| // num_ref_idx_lN_active_minus1 + 1 times (that is, once for each |
| // possible reference), then equal to 3 once. |
| H264_MAX_RPLM_COUNT = H264_MAX_REFS + 1, |
| |
| // 7.4.3.3: in the worst case, we begin with a full short-term |
| // reference picture list. Each picture in turn is moved to the |
| // long-term list (type 3) and then discarded from there (type 2). |
| // Then, we set the length of the long-term list (type 4), mark |
| // the current picture as long-term (type 6) and terminate the |
| // process (type 0). |
| H264_MAX_MMCO_COUNT = H264_MAX_REFS * 2 + 3, |
| |
| // A.2.1, A.2.3: profiles supporting FMO constrain |
| // num_slice_groups_minus1 to be in [0, 7]. |
| H264_MAX_SLICE_GROUPS = 8, |
| |
| // E.2.2: cpb_cnt_minus1 is in [0, 31]. |
| H264_MAX_CPB_CNT = 32, |
| |
| // A.3: in table A-1 the highest level allows a MaxFS of 139264. |
| H264_MAX_MB_PIC_SIZE = 139264, |
| // A.3.1, A.3.2: PicWidthInMbs and PicHeightInMbs are constrained |
| // to be not greater than sqrt(MaxFS * 8). Hence height/width are |
| // bounded above by sqrt(139264 * 8) = 1055.5 macroblocks. |
| H264_MAX_MB_WIDTH = 1055, |
| H264_MAX_MB_HEIGHT = 1055, |
| H264_MAX_WIDTH = H264_MAX_MB_WIDTH * 16, |
| H264_MAX_HEIGHT = H264_MAX_MB_HEIGHT * 16, |
| }; |
